Cat Travel Points: Pet Travel Supplies Help Make Flying With Your Pet Safe And Fun


Some pets love to take a trip; others only get out of the home when they need to visit the veterinarian or when you are moving to a new house. Whether you are taking a holiday getaway, moving across the nation or merely taking your pet to the veterinarian, it's likely that you will have to take a trip with your pet at some time. Making certain your cat is healthy and that you have the correct pet travel supplies will make traveling with your cat fun and easy.

Be certain that your cat is healthy before you plan a trip. If you have a pet who is older, ill or pregnant, it might not always be safe for them to travel. If uncertain, take your pet to the veterinarian for a checkup before departing for your trip. You should also make sure your pet is up to date on all of her shots, including rabies shots. In addition to your typical cat travel items (food, water, bed, cat carrier, etc.) you will need to provide certificates showing current shots and vaccinations if you're planning on flying. If your cat is not used to traveling, consider taking her on short trips before going on an extended trip or moving to a new state.

Obtaining correct identification for your cat or dog is important when traveling. Pets may get separated from their owners when traveling by air, thus it is advisable to have updated tags on your cat or possibly a microchip so that your pet can be identified and returned to you if you are separated. Microchip procedures are safe, fast and becoming more common as pet hospitals, animal shelters and kennels are utilizing scanners to read microchips and help reunite pets and owners.

Pack additional supplies for your pet. In addition to food and your pet's most loved toys, here are a few other essential pet travel supplies to bring on your trip: spare leashes and collars, an old blanket or sheet to put beneath your pet's carrier for simple cleanup, your pet's bed if she has one, a food and water bowl set, extra treats, pet grooming tools, extra litter and litter pans for cats, along with a first aid kit for pets. It's advisable to take extra food for your pet in case their favorite brand is not available where you are traveling to. In the event that you must switch your pet's food, do it gradually over several days rather than all at once. Also, be sure to give your pet fresh drinking water at every opportunity.

Lastly, be sure you use a durable cat travel carrier. If you are traveling by airplane, make sure that you have an airline approved cat carrier and that it satisfies the airline's requirements. Generally you'll need a sturdy (hard sided or durable plastic), adequately ventilated crate for your pet. In addition, pet carriers for cats should be adequate size that will permit your pet to stand up, turn around, and lie down in easily. Make certain the door to the crate is secure so your cat can't get out of the carrier. It's also a good idea to line the bottom of the cat carrier with a towel to keep your cat comfortable and also to keep the carrier from leaking. And of course, make sure the crate has both your cat's name and your name, as well as contact information so you can be reached in the event your pet gets separated from you.
